Great to meet you!

I am a Licensed Clinical Social Worker and Doctor of Education with extensive experience providing mental health services to individuals, couples, and families across diverse backgrounds. My practice is rooted in compassion, collaboration, and evidence-based care, with a strong focus on helping clients navigate complex life transitions, heal from trauma, and strengthen emotional well-being.

I have worked with clients facing challenges such as depression, anxiety, mood disorders, trauma, relationship conflict, and family dynamics, autism, ADHD, personality disorders and immigration.

My approach to therapy

My therapeutic approach integrates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), mindfulness practices, and psychoeducation, tailored to each client’s unique needs and goals. I create a supportive environment where clients feel safe to explore their experiences, identify patterns, and develop skills for lasting change.

What you can expect from me

My philosophy is to meet clients where they are and empower them to become active participants in their healing journey. I believe in addressing the whole person—mind, body, and environment—while equipping clients with practical tools to navigate challenges and achieve personal growth.

If you are seeking a therapist who is committed to your progress, attentive to your needs, and dedicated to fostering a safe and supportive therapeutic relationship, I welcome the opportunity to work with you.
